Tom Sermanni is a 71-year-old football coach, born on July 1, 1954. Follow Tom Sermanni on FotMob for live match updates, detailed statistics, career history, transfer news, FotMob ratings, and comprehensive performance analytics.
Tom Sermanni's coaching career has also included time at Australia, New Zealand, Orlando Pride, and USA.

Throughout their career, Tom Sermanni has won 3 titles: OFC Women's Nations Cup (2019 France) with New Zealand, Algarve Cup (2013) with USA, and AFC Women's Asian Cup (2010 - China PR) with Australia.
